Most recent H2Hs: First encounter between the sides
Paris Saint-Germain and PSV Eindhoven will square off against each other for the first time on Tuesday. As it stands, PSG have faced Dutch teams on three occasions, with two wins and a draw.
On the other hand, PSV Eindhoven have clashed with French opposition 44 times with a 14-17-13 win-draw-loss record.

Player to watch: Luuk de Jong

Luuk de Jong has been in sensational form for PSV Eindhoven this season, with 12 direct goal involvements (7 goals, 5 assists) in his last 12 appearances across all competitions. The former Barcelona player has scored in back-to-back games and will look to extend his scoring streak to three matches for the first time since April.
